The legality of online casinos is one of the most complex and frequently changing aspects of the industry. Unlike a physical product that has clear shipping restrictions, the borderless nature of the internet creates a legal gray area in many parts of the world.
+ +How Countries Regulate Online Gambling +
Broadly speaking, countries tend to adopt one of three main approaches to regulating online casinos:
+ +Fully Legal and Regulated Markets: This model involves a formal, government-controlled licensing process. + +Key Jurisdictions: Think of the UK Gambling Commission or [casino](https://branddiretto.com/games/wild-buffalo/) the New Jersey Division of Gaming Enforcement. +What it Means for Players: This is the safest environment for players. + + +Legal Ambiguity: These countries have no specific laws that either permit or prohibit online gambling. + +Key Jurisdictions: This is a very common situation globally. +Player Experience: In these regions, players typically use internationally licensed casinos. The risk is that there is no local authority to appeal to in case of problems. + + +Banned Markets: These are nations where laws have been passed to ban online [casino](https://www.emanuelavenanzoni.it/casino/eurobet/) activity. + +Key Jurisdictions: Examples include the United Arab Emirates, Singapore, and most US states that have not legalized it. +Player Risks: Engaging in online gambling can be a criminal offense. Financial institutions are often required to prevent payments. + + + + +Understanding International Licenses +
Many of the online casinos accessible in gray markets are licensed by so-called "offshore" jurisdictions. They have built their economies around providing regulatory frameworks for the iGaming industry. Key examples include:
+ +Malta: Widely considered one of the most reputable and strict international regulators. +The Government of Curacao:: A very popular and [casino](https://branddiretto.com/casino/spinanga/) long-standing licensor, known for being more business-friendly. +The Gibraltar Gambling Commissioner:: Another highly respected regulator with a focus on big, established brands. + + +Always Check Your Local Laws +
